What Is n8n and Why Hosting Matters

n8n is a workflow automation tool that connects apps, services, and processes together. Think of it as a digital conductor, making sure every instrument plays at the right time.

n8n Hosting

But even the best conductor needs a proper stage. Hosting determines how fast, secure, and reliable your workflows are. Poor hosting can cause delays, failures, or downtime. Good hosting keeps everything running quietly in the background, just the way automation should.

Security Essentials

Automation often handles sensitive information, making security a top priority. Strong hosting security protects workflows from data leaks, misuse, and unauthorized access.

  • Data isolation: Keeps your automation data separate from other users on the same infrastructure.
  • Secure access controls: Ensure only authorized users can manage workflows and settings.
  • Regular system updates: Help protect against newly discovered security vulnerabilities.
  • Encrypted communication: Safeguards data while it moves between workflows and connected services.

Think of security like locks on your doors. You may never notice them, but when something goes wrong, you’re glad they’re there.

How to Install n8n Using ServerAvatar

  • Log in to the ServerAvatar Dashboard
  • Deploy a new server or select a previous Server 
  • Go to the server panel and click on the application sections 
  • Click on the Create an Application button
create application - n8n Hosting
  • Create a new application as a one-click application installer
  • Select n8n from the Application List and fill up basic details
  • Deploy n8n with One Click, and Access Your n8n Dashboard

3. Kamatera

Kamatera delivers high-performance virtual servers that can be tailored for n8n hosting. It provides raw computing power with customizable infrastructure stacks.

Kamatera - n8n Hosting

Key Features:

  • Fully customizable cloud servers
  • Choice of OS and stack config
  • High availability clusters
  • 24/7 support options

Advantages:

  • Full server control
  • Excellent performance options
  • Supports a wide range of setups
  • Rapid provisioning

Disadvantages:

  • More manual setup compared to managed hosts
  • Can be overwhelming for beginners
  • Monitoring and tuning are user’s responsibility

Best For:
Tech users who want full control over infrastructure.

Pricing:

  • Hourly and monthly billing
  • Pay for specific compute, RAM, and storage
  • Add-ons for load balancers and backups

Real World Performance:

  • Excellent throughput
  • High uptime reliability
  • Strong for heavy-duty workflows
  • Performance varies with chosen config

Why Use:
When you want complete control over your n8n hosting stack.

FAQs

1. What is the best type of hosting for n8n?

The best hosting depends on your needs, but most users benefit from hosting that offers strong performance, easy setup, scalable resources, and built-in security for automation workflows.

2. Can n8n run reliably on budget hosting plans?

Yes, n8n can run on budget-friendly hosting for small or moderate workflows, but long-term reliability improves with better performance guarantees and scalable infrastructure.

3. Why does uptime matter so much for n8n hosting?

Uptime ensures your workflows run continuously without missed triggers or failed executions, which is critical for time-sensitive or recurring automations.

4. Is managed hosting better than self-managed hosting for n8n?

Managed hosting is often better for users who want simplicity and less maintenance, while self-managed hosting suits users who prefer full control and customization.

5. How do I choose the right n8n hosting provider for my goals?

Start by defining your priorities, speed, growth, simplicity, or control, then choose a hosting provider that aligns with those goals rather than focusing only on price.
